JavaServer Pages (JSP)
JavaServer Pages (JSP) 是一个动态的 Java 技术,允许在服务器端生成 HTML、XML 或其他类型的文档。JSP 的目标是简化开发动态 Web 内容的过程,并使其更易于维护和更新。JSP 采用与一种类似于 PHP 的脚本语言,称为标签库,来包含动态内容和 Java 代码。
JSP 连接 MySQL 数据库
JSP 程序通常需要与数据库进行交互,以便获取或写入数据。MySQL 是一个广泛使用的关系数据库管理系统,因为它是开源软件,可以在大多数操作系统上运行。在 JSP 中连接到 MySQL 数据库需要以下几个步骤:
1. 加载 MySQL 驱动程序
在 JSP 中,需要加载 JDBC 驱动程序来连接 MySQL 数据库。可以使用 Class.forName() 方法加载一个类:
```
Class.forName("com.mysql.jdbc.Driver");
2. 建立数据库连接
使用 DriverManager 类的 getConnection() 方法建立与 MySQL 数据库的连接。需要提供 MySQL 数据库的 URL、用户名和密码。
String url = "jdbc:mysql://localhost:3306/mydatabase";
String user = "myuser";
String password = "mypassword";
Connection con = DriverManager.getConnection(url, user, password);
3. 执行 SQL 查询或更新
通过创建 Statement 或 PreparedStatement 对象,可以执行 SQL 查询或更新。以下是一个执行查询的例子:
String sql = "SELECT * FROM mytable";
Statement stmt = con.createStatement();
ResultSet rs = stmt.executeQuery(sql);
4. 处理结果集
可以使用 ResultSet 对象处理 SQL 查询的结果集。以下是一个处理结果集的例子:
while (rs.next()) {
String name = rs.getString("name");
int age = rs.getInt("age");
System.out.println(name + " " + age);
}
JSP 连接数据库 MySQL 的相关词
- JavaServer Pages (JSP)
- MySQL
- JDBC 驱动程序
- Class.forName()
- DriverManager
- Connection
- Statement
- PreparedStatement
- ResultSet
网友留言(0)